Chocolate Buttercream Frosting

  • Total Time: 10 minutes
  • Yield: About 2 1/2 cups

Description

This rich and creamy chocolate buttercream frosting is smooth, fluffy, and full of deep chocolate flavor. It’s perfect for spreading or piping on cakes, cupcakes, brownies, and more. Whips up in minutes with simple pantry ingredients!


Ingredients

  • 1 cup (2 sticks) unsalted butter, softened

  • 3 1/2 cups powdered sugar

  • 1/2 cup unsweetened cocoa powder

  • 1/2 tsp salt

  • 2 tsp vanilla extract

  • 2-4 tbsp heavy cream or milk (adjust for desired consistency)

 



Instructions

  1. In a large bowl, beat the softened butter with an electric mixer on medium speed until light and fluffy (about 2–3 minutes).

  2. Sift in the powdered sugar and cocoa powder. Add the salt and vanilla extract.

  3. Mix on low speed until combined, then increase to medium-high and beat for 2–3 more minutes.

  4. Add heavy cream or milk, one tablespoon at a time, until the frosting reaches your desired consistency—thick for piping, or slightly softer for spreading.

  5. Use immediately or store in an airtight container in the fridge for up to 1 week. Let come to room temperature and re-whip before using.


Notes

  • For darker chocolate flavor, use Dutch-processed cocoa powder or add a bit of melted chocolate.

  • For dairy-free, use plant-based butter and milk.

  • This recipe generously frosts 12 cupcakes or lightly covers a two-layer 8-inch cake.
